A bit of its story:
While the Rolex GMT-Master has been around since 1954, the ‘Batman’ is the newest addition to the collection, featuring a now iconic black and blue ceramic bezel. It’s these bold colors, the same as the dark knight, that got it its beloved nickname after its release in 2013.
When the Rolex Batman was released at Baselworld 2013, everyone took notice: it was the first of its kind. Rolex had already been using ceramic (aka Cerachrom) in their bezels for about ten years, but it wasn’t until the Batman GMT that they were able to use this tricky material to create a two-tone bezel.
It's worth noting that the old Batman and the GMT-Master II with an all black bezel have both been discontinued. If you want a steel GMT it now has to be either the BLNR or the BLRO on a Jubilee.
What about the "Batgirl" nickname?
The nickname itself came from the fact that the lugs on the Rolex 126710BLNR are a bit thinner and more curved than the ones found on the original Batman GMT-Master II, plus the Jubilee bracelet provides the watch with a slightly more refined and dressy overall aesthetic.
